  1. Hello,

    The most probable reason for rejecting is the response time to Gaikai servers ( actually Amazon Cloud servers). Some ISPs , even in EU have direct peering to amazon, that's why some EU users can participate in the beta. There is no matter if you have 5Mbits or 50, if your latency to Gaikai is >100ms. Just go to http://www.gaikai.com/demo/login and signup for beta tester , the site will tell you why you don't qualify. And LL , please clear those things in the initial post. Many people will get offended from the rejection.

    Okay , u still don't want to recognize that there are modern tools to lower the resolution of the mesh so i will show u..

    optq.jpg

    The left model is 5832 vertices the right one 2916 , the left one 11492 faces the right one 5735. This optimization took me exactly 3 clicks The differences are barely noticable and the optimization took out 50% of the geometry. Enjoy.

    As a 3d modeller i can assure you this technique is useless in 90% of the cases , except if your model has plane topology. Even you cover all holes in the UV you will end up with model that will look horrible and won't hold LOD.

     

    About the meshes , i'm not afraid of the competition , i can model , rigg , texture i have the whole skill set, but i can't fight gigabytes of stolen content downloaded from torrents and GFX sites. This will destroy any business.

     

    Actually the first business that will go down is furniture .. those models are most popular in the warez.

    Next Steps for Mesh Import


    I can see the future .. i nice guy makes a tutorial for blender "How to convert a mesh found in google or russian GFX site, to collada format and import it in SL" , and the hell doors are open .. I've seen gigabytes of professional 3d models with textures in warez space. What will happen if all those find their way to SL ? Sculpty limitations makes this impossible, you need to recreate the model from sculpties in order to import it. I'm hoping that LL have an idea how to stop this wave. I really do..
